The red icon is always displayed on the machine.

The coffee grounds drawer was emptied with the machine off.

The coffee grounds drawer must always be emptied with the machine

on. Wait until the icon is dis- played before refitting the drawer.

The espresso is not hot

The cups are cold.

Preheat the cups with hot water.

enough.

 

 

No hot water or steam is dispensed.

The hole of the hot water/steam wand is clogged.

Clean the hole of the steam wand using a pin.

Make sure that the machine is off and has cooled down before performing this operation.

 

The Classic Milk Frother is dirty.

Clean the Classic Milk Frother.

The machine takes a long time to warm up or the amount of water dispensed is too little.

The machine circuit is clogged by Descale the machine. limescale.
